AI陪聊软件的语义理解功能优化与调试教程

在数字化时代,人工智能(AI)技术已经渗透到我们生活的方方面面。其中,AI陪聊软件作为一种新兴的交流工具,因其便捷性和趣味性受到了广泛关注。然而,要让AI陪聊软件真正走进人们的生活,实现与用户的深度互动,其核心——语义理解功能,就需要不断优化与调试。本文将讲述一位AI技术专家如何通过不懈努力,提升AI陪聊软件的语义理解能力,使其更加智能、人性化的故事。

故事的主人公名叫李明,是一位在AI领域深耕多年的技术专家。他曾在多家知名企业担任过研发工程师,对自然语言处理(NLP)技术有着深刻的理解和丰富的实践经验。某天,李明在一次偶然的机会中接触到了一款AI陪聊软件,这款软件虽然功能丰富,但在语义理解方面却存在诸多不足,这让李明产生了浓厚的兴趣。

李明深知,要优化AI陪聊软件的语义理解功能,首先要了解其工作原理。于是,他开始深入研究这款软件的代码,试图找到其语义理解模块的弱点。经过一段时间的努力,李明发现,该软件在处理复杂语义时,往往会出现误解或无法理解的情况。

为了解决这一问题,李明决定从以下几个方面入手:

一、数据清洗与预处理

李明首先对AI陪聊软件的数据进行了清洗和预处理。他发现,由于原始数据中存在大量的噪声和错误,导致模型在训练过程中无法准确学习。因此,他花费了大量时间对数据进行清洗,确保了数据的质量。

二、模型优化

在模型优化方面,李明采用了多种方法。首先,他尝试了不同的NLP模型,如循环神经网络(RNN)、长短期记忆网络(LSTM)和Transformer等,以寻找最适合该软件的模型。经过多次实验,他发现Transformer模型在处理复杂语义方面具有较好的效果。

其次,李明对模型进行了调整,增加了注意力机制和位置编码等模块,以提高模型对上下文信息的捕捉能力。此外,他还尝试了多种正则化方法,如Dropout、L2正则化等,以降低过拟合的风险。

三、特征工程

为了提高模型的语义理解能力,李明对输入数据进行特征工程。他提取了词性、命名实体、依存关系等特征,并尝试了多种特征融合方法,如TF-IDF、Word2Vec等。通过这些方法,模型能够更好地理解用户的意图。

四、调试与优化

在调试过程中,李明遇到了许多困难。有时,他需要花费数小时来查找一个微小的错误。但他从未放弃,始终坚持下去。在调试过程中,他发现了一些有趣的现象,如某些词语在不同语境下的含义差异,这让他对语义理解有了更深入的认识。

经过反复调试和优化,李明的AI陪聊软件在语义理解方面取得了显著的进步。它可以准确地理解用户的意图,并根据用户的反馈进行相应的调整。以下是一些具体的优化措施:

  1. 增加预训练语料库:李明将更多的预训练语料库引入模型,以提高模型对各种语言风格的适应性。

  2. 个性化推荐:根据用户的兴趣和喜好,为用户提供个性化的聊天内容。

  3. 语境理解:通过引入上下文信息,使模型更好地理解用户的意图。

  4. 情感分析:根据用户的情绪变化,调整聊天内容的语气和风格。

  5. 语音识别与合成:结合语音识别和合成技术,实现语音交互。

经过一段时间的努力,李明的AI陪聊软件在市场上取得了良好的口碑。许多用户表示,这款软件能够真正理解他们的需求,为他们提供有针对性的建议和陪伴。李明也因其在AI陪聊软件语义理解方面的突出贡献,获得了业界的认可。

这个故事告诉我们,AI陪聊软件的语义理解功能优化与调试并非易事,但只要我们坚持不懈,勇于创新,就一定能够取得成功。在未来的发展中,AI陪聊软件将更加智能、人性化,为人们的生活带来更多便利。

猜你喜欢:deepseek聊天